自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

C语言实战大全

欢迎爱学习的你

  • 博客(197)
  • 资源 (1)
  • 收藏
  • 关注

原创 【C语言/C++】如何快速进阶的13个项目

“C/C++真的太难学了,我准备放弃了!”很多初学者在学完C和C++的基本语法后,就停滞不前了,最终走向“从入门到放弃”。其实,我们初学者最需要的不是HelloWorld,也不是语法知识的堆砌,需要的只是实战项目的磨砺。

2019-12-17 15:16:45 1437 1

原创 【C++】石头剪刀布游戏

课程设计实现,包含面向对象设计、随机数生成、胜负判定等功能,适合课程设计或编程练习~

2025-08-04 19:56:00 895

原创 【C++】图书管理系统丨完整源码+解析

下面是一个完整的课程设计,包含详细源码解析和设计思路。基于面向对象思想实现,涵盖图书管理核心功能(增删改查、借阅归还、权限控制等),适合课程设计或学习参考。

2025-08-01 16:55:17 298

原创 红黑树×协程×内存序:2025 C++后端核心三体问题攻防手册

2025年C++后端开发全新高频压轴面试题,结合腾讯、字节、阿里等大厂最新技术栈,聚焦红黑树工程实践、C++20协程底层、Linux内核同步、分布式锁实现及内存序重排五大核心领域

2025-07-31 20:57:48 583 1

原创 【面试题】大厂C++高压面经实录丨第九期

2025年C++后端开发岗位,结合腾讯、字节、阿里等大厂最新技术栈,聚焦。

2025-07-30 21:00:31 471

原创 C语言:逆序输出0到9的数组元素

​循环控制​:用正向循环(i++)赋值,逆向循环(i--)输出。​索引边界​:数组索引从0开始,逆序需从最大索引 ​**长度-1**​(即9)递减至0。​灵活性​:若调整数组大小,只需修改数组长度和循环条件,无需重构逻辑。通过这个例子,可以清晰掌握C语言数组的定义、顺序赋值和逆向访问的核心操作。C/C++学习交流君羊<< 点击加入C/C++教程C/C++学习路线,就业咨询,技术提升。

2025-07-30 20:53:38 204

原创 【面试题】大厂C++高压面经实录丨第八期

以下是2025年C++后端开发岗位,结合腾讯、字节、阿里等大厂最新技术栈和考核趋势,涵盖。

2025-07-26 15:19:10 582

原创 【面试题】大厂高压面经实录丨第七期

2025年C++后端开发岗位,结合腾讯、字节、阿里等大厂最新技术栈和考核趋势,涵盖。

2025-07-25 21:38:35 625

原创 【面试题】大厂高压面经实录丨第六期

2025年C++后端开发岗位全新高频压轴面试题,结合腾讯、字节、阿里等大厂最新技术栈和考核趋势,涵盖协程调度、零拷贝、分布式共识、编译器优化及高并发日志系统五大核心场景

2025-07-24 21:36:36 574

原创 【面试题】大厂高压面经实录丨第五期

2025年C++后端开发5大高频面试题解析

2025-07-23 17:27:59 503

原创 【面试题】大厂高压面经实录丨第四期

以下是2025年C++后端开发岗位的,结合腾讯、字节、华为等大厂最新考核趋势,涵盖。

2025-07-21 16:26:46 813

原创 【面试题】大厂高压面经实录丨第三期

根据2025年腾讯、阿里、字节等大厂春招最新面试动态,结合高频考点和考核趋势,以下为。

2025-07-19 17:45:05 400

原创 【面试题】大厂高压面经实录丨第二期

结合腾讯、阿里、字节等真实技术面试场景,包含和。

2025-07-18 20:31:33 1444

原创 【面试题】 ​C++堆栈区别高压问答实录

根据腾讯、阿里、字节等大厂真实技术面试场景重构的 ​C++堆栈区别高压问答实录,结合面试官压迫式追问、代码手撕环节及避坑指南,助你体验T9级攻防实战!!!

2025-07-17 15:55:11 881

原创 2025年C++后端开发高频面试题深度解析:线程安全LRU缓存设计与实现

【代码】2025年C++后端开发高频面试题深度解析:线程安全LRU缓存设计与实现。

2025-07-16 13:48:50 371

原创 线程池全链路解析:原理、实现与生产环境避坑指南

线程池是并发编程的基石,其设计需在性能、资源控制与任务管理间找到平衡。掌握线程池的底层原理(如任务队列、线程同步)和扩展技巧(如动态扩缩容、异常处理),是构建高性能系统的必备技能。未来,随着异步编程与AI技术的融合,线程池将向更智能、更弹性的方向演进。C/C++学习交流君羊<< 点击加入C/C++指针教程C/C++学习路线,就业咨询,技术提升。

2025-07-15 15:11:40 725

原创 为什么面试都喜欢考八股文?C++八股文又是什么?

C++八股文是技术面试的「入门砖」,更是开发者技术深度的「试金石」。掌握八股文的核心知识点是职业发展的基石,但更需注重「理论→实践」的转化能力——将虚函数表的原理用于优化动态多态的性能,用RAII原则解决资源泄漏问题。未来,八股文或许会逐渐淡化,但对基础能力的考察将始终是技术面试的核心。📦 硬核资料赠送关注私信>>「C++王者」获取以下资源:《C++后端开发高频八股文》涵盖23个核心考点,助你轻松应对面试!《C/C++工程师能力自测清单》50+项技能树Checklist,快速定位技术短板!

2025-07-15 13:51:15 671

原创 C++运算符优先级终极指南:从菜鸟到精通的避坑手册

通过掌握这些规则,你将告别为什么结果不对?的抓狂时刻,写出更健壮的代码!

2025-07-14 17:19:47 533

原创 面试题解析 | 面向对象三大特征:封装、继承、多态(附C++代码实现)

​封装是将数据和操作数据的方法绑定为类,并对外隐藏内部实现细节的过程。通过privateprotectedpublic等访问控制符,实现对数据的保护与接口的暴露​核心作用​数据保护​:防止外部直接修改敏感数据(如银行账户余额)​接口隔离​:通过公有方法(如)提供安全访问途径。​降低耦合​:修改内部实现不影响外部调用(例如更换日志记录方式)​继承允许子类复用父类的属性和方法,形成类层次结构。继承方式父类成员访问权限变化适用场景public父类public→子类public通用继承(如Dog。

2025-07-12 20:56:05 743

原创 C++中柔性数组的现代化替代方案:从内存布局优化到标准演进

然而,C++标准至今未正式支持FAM,开发者需在兼容性、安全性和性能之间权衡。本文将深入探讨柔性数组的技术本质、C++中的替代方案及未来演进方向。柔性数组(Flexible Array Member, FAM)作为C99标准的核心特性,允许结构体末尾定义未指定大小的数组,实现。柔性数组的替代方案不仅是技术问题,更是工程哲学的体现——在灵活性与可靠性之间,C++始终提供着优雅的权衡之道。和多态值类型推进,动态连续内存管理将迎来更安全的标准化方案。,开发者仍可实现等效的连续内存管理。

2025-07-11 16:25:01 1053

原创 Linux 信号机制:操作系统的“紧急电话”系统

Linux 信号机制,作为操作系统最基础的异步事件通知和进程间通信手段之一,其设计体现了简洁与高效的哲学。​对用户/管理员:​​ 提供Ctrl+Ckill等直观工具控制进程。​对应用程序:​​ 提供处理异常(SIGSEGV)、响应通知(SIGCHLD)、实现超时(SIGALRM)和简单IPC(SIGUSR1/2)的能力。​对内核:​​ 提供通知进程错误和事件的标准通道。理解信号的异步本质处理方式​(默认/忽略/捕获)、可靠性差异​(标准 vs 实时)以及多线程环境。

2025-07-08 15:08:13 771

原创 野指针:C/C++内存管理的“幽灵陷阱”与系统化规避策略

野指针的本质是指针生命周期与内存生命周期脱节的结果

2025-07-07 14:08:45 672

原创 智能指针:现代C++内存管理的核心机制与实践指南

建议运行文中代码示例,使用Valgrind或AddressSanitizer检测内存问题,深化理解。复习时重点区分三类指针的所有权语义和适用场景,可避免90%的内存管理错误。通过结合RAII、移动语义和引用计数,显著提升代码健壮性和可维护性。,仅在兼容C接口或极端性能需求时降级为裸指针。智能指针是现代C++资源管理的核心工具,​。

2025-07-03 14:10:25 486

原创 【C语言】来做猪脚饭咯!谁想吃?

吃猪脚饭咯~~

2025-07-02 21:41:10 894

原创 【C语言】:员工管系统开发指南(结构体数组+文件存储)丨完整源码+解析

系统采用结构体数组存储数据,支持增删改查和文件存储

2025-07-01 14:32:43 236

原创 【C语言】员工管理系统丨源码+解析

基于C语言的完整员工管理系统源码,整合了数据结构设计、文件存储和核心管理功能

2025-07-01 14:13:55 293

原创 C语言:计算闰年月份天数(附代码)

此方案兼顾效率与可读性,适合学习和实际使用。通过数组法可快速扩展功能(如输出全年日历),而VS2019的工程化管理便于后续维护。用数组存储各月默认天数,对闰年2月特殊处理。

2025-06-30 15:27:18 678

原创 【C语言】超市管理系统丨完整源码与实现解析

这个超市管理系统实现了核心的商品管理功能,代码结构清晰,注释完整,适合学习和课程设计使用。通过动态内存管理和文件操作,系统可以高效地处理商品数据,为超市日常运营提供了便捷的管理工具

2025-06-28 14:11:16 418

原创 【C语言】停车场管理系统丨源码+解析

本文完整实现了基于栈+队列的停车场管理系统,包含详细源码和逐行解析,特别适合复习数据结构与算法综合应用

2025-06-27 20:57:51 438

原创 【C++】ATM机模拟系统 :完整窗口实现

本ATM模拟系统完整实现了银行自动柜员机的基本功能,代码结构清晰,模块划分明确,适合学习Windows API编程和金融系统原理。通过添加异常处理和文件存储,可以进一步增强系统健壮性和实用性。如需进一步扩展功能,可以考虑添加转账、修改密码等功能模块。

2025-06-26 20:19:04 673

原创 【C语言】学生生活费管理系统丨源码+解析

系统采用数组存储数据,适合教学使用。实际项目中建议改用链表或数据库实现动态扩容。

2025-06-24 20:42:11 325

原创 面试官最爱的指针题Top10:代码截图+内存图解析,从此告别野指针噩梦

通过以上整理,你不仅能应对该面试题,还能系统掌握指针的核心应用场景。​:存储多个独立指针,常用于字符串数组或动态指针集合。指向一个一维数组,该数组有。函数指针**,指向一个返回。类型(指向整型的指针)。​:操作二维数组的行(如。类型(指向整型的指针)。​:动态内存分配函数(如。用户提供的题目和答案涉及。个元素,每个元素都是。指向数组的指针**。返回指针的函数**。

2025-06-20 19:58:28 752

原创 【C语言】图书管理系统丨源码+解析

【代码】【C语言】图书管理系统丨源码+解析。

2025-06-18 16:17:16 157

原创 【C语言】银行账户管理系统丨源码+解析

这是一个使用C语言在VS2019环境下实现的完整银行账户管理系统。代码经过详细测试,包含文件存储、加密密码、交易记录等核心功能.....

2025-06-17 15:05:00 502 1

原创 【C语言】贪吃蛇小游戏 丨源码+解析

这是一个完整的C语言控制台贪吃蛇游戏实现。代码经过详细测试和注释,适合学习和复习使用

2025-06-17 14:25:59 389

原创 【C语言】药店药品管理系统 -丨完整源码与实现解析

药店药品管理系统 - 完整源码与实现解析

2025-06-16 20:30:34 752

原创 C语言酒店管理系统:完整源码与深度解析

本文介绍了一个基于C语言开发的酒店管理系统,采用模块化设计

2025-06-16 16:14:44 573

原创 C/C++ 断点调试技术指南:快速定位与解决BUG

代码出错了,还不会找BUG?快看这个!!

2025-06-16 14:02:28 1056

原创 【C语言】图书管理系统(文件存储版)丨源码+详解

这是一个基于C语言开发的终端图书管理系统,采用链表数据结构​+​二进制文件存储技术实现。​双角色系统​:管理员(管理图书)和读者(借阅/归还)​完整功能​:图书添加、搜索、借阅、归还、显示等功能​数据持久化​:所有图书信息保存在文件中,重启不丢失​健壮性设计​:完善的输入验证和错误处理这个C语言图书管理系统具有完整的功能实现、清晰的代码结构和良好的扩展性,适合用作课程设计或学习项目。采用链表数据结构动态管理数据文件存储实现数据持久化模块化设计便于功能扩展完整的输入验证和错误处理。

2025-06-14 20:54:26 1351

原创 Hello World人类学:为啥全宇宙程序员都从这开始?

真相时刻​:这11个字母能暴力测试三大核心能力:✅ ​语法生存力​:少个分号当场崩溃(新手死亡率99%)✅ ​编译器驯服度​:预处理器/命名空间/主函数的服从性测试✅ ​玄学抗性​:面对“一闪而过”的黑窗口仍能保持冷静毒舌拆解​ ​的潜台词​犀利点评​ ​C语言夺命坑​​C++贵族雷区​运行前默念三遍:​​“一次编译,零error,零warning”​​—— ​信则能跑,不信则崩​ 😉 ​选C语言​: ✅ 嵌入式开发(冰箱洗衣机:要啥自行车?) ✅ 操作

2025-06-13 15:56:08 560

C语言制作圣诞树:简易版

C语言-圣诞树:简易版 去掉空行和注释,100行C语言代码,不需要任何图形库,纯C语言代码实现项目 加油!!

2022-12-20

奇牛编程高级程序员-阶段考核-V2.0

奇牛编程高级程序员-阶段考核-V2.0 C/C++高级程序员-阶段考核V2.0分享给大家,可以作为学习的技术参考,把这个考核中题目掌握了,就可以直接入职做开发了

2022-12-20

虚拟机安装CentOS-平台开发环境的搭建.avi

虚拟机安装CentOS-平台开发环境的搭建

2020-03-02

小白到大牛之路-开发环境搭建.docx

小白到大牛之路——开发环境搭建 Linux平台开发环境的搭建,Windows平台开发环境的搭建。以及相关的学习资料可以私信我

2019-12-04

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除